Fixture of the Minneapolis-St. Paul music scene Doug Collins and his hard-working backers in The Receptionists take the stage Friday to celebrate the release of their new single “Drinkin’ Again” with a show at Minneapolis’ legendary Palmer’s Bar—which also happens to be the site of their new video for the song. by Isabelle Wattenberg Warcake barely finished their opening song when a roar of appreciation fed back from the crowd at Palmer’s. It’s going to be a loud night on stage and off, and the sludgy dream-pop duo of Valerie Square-Briggs (bass and vocals) and Cayla Baumann (drums) couldn’t be happier
